- Chapter 61 - A Morning Call from My Childhood Friend
As I slept, I could hear my phone ringing loudly from somewhere.
I fumbled around with my hand, grabbed my phone, and brought it to my ear.
Who could be calling this early in the morning? I wondered as I answered.
“Hello…”
Annoyed that my sleep was being interrupted, I grumbled into the phone. The voice I heard was a familiar one.
“Oh, Yusuke?”
“Mom?”
The caller was my mom.
If this were when I still lived at home, it would definitely be sleeping time. I started to worry that something big had happened.
“What’s going on?”
“I’m coming to your place today.”
“…Huh? That’s it? I mean, why!?”
“Why? Do I need a reason to see my beloved son? See you later.”
“Wait, hold on—”
She hung up on me abruptly. I couldn’t make sense of it, so I put down my phone. There was still plenty of time before I needed to get up, so I decided to go back to sleep. Grabbing a thin blanket, I closed my eyes, but my phone rang again.
Now what? Annoyed, I answered the call with a harsh tone.
“Mom, enough already—”
“—Uh, Y-Yusuke? It’s me…”
“Yukina!?”
I hadn’t checked who it was before answering. Reflexively, I shot up in bed.
I mean, come on, I couldn’t help it… I never expected a call from Yukina.
“Well, um, Yusuke… I prefer being called ‘Mama’ rather than ‘Mom’…”
Her small, hesitant voice mumbled from the other side of the phone.
“Yukina, speak clearly or I can’t hear you.”
“~~~! N-Never mind!”
Even though I couldn’t see her, I knew. Her voice was trembling, and she sounded flustered.
“So, what do you want?”
It was so early in the morning. Unless it was something important, I was going to hang up and go back to sleep. I made that promise to myself as I asked.
“Good morning.”
“…Huh? What’s that supposed to mean?”
If that’s all she called for, I’m hanging up right now. And going back to sleep!
“W-Well, Yusuke, you’re always barely making it on time, right? So, I thought you might not be able to wake up, and I wanted to help wake you up.”
I wanted to tell her it was none of her business and hang up immediately, but since she was doing this for me, I couldn’t brush her off rudely.
“Oh… it’s fine. I’m making sure to wake up on time. Can I hang up now? I’m going back to sleep.”
“Wait!”
Just as I was about to pull the phone away from my ear, she stopped me.
“Um, since we’re already talking, can we chat a little longer?”
Honestly, the surprise of hearing from her had completely wiped away my drowsiness. I still had time before I had to get up, so I decided to take her up on her suggestion.
“Sure. Do you always wake up this early, Yukina?”
“Yeah. Girls have a lot to do.”
“Hmm.”
Since I was up anyway, I figured I might as well get ready while we talked. I got out of bed. Today, I woke up early, so maybe I’ll try making lunch.
“Actually, I just got out of the shower, and I’m only wearing a towel.”
“Pfft!”
Everything I’d been thinking about flew right out of my head.
W-Wait, what!? Just a towel!?
That means… on the other side of this phone, Yukina is wearing nothing but a towel… right?
Images of Yukina from that time came to mind naturally.
I shook my head, trying to get rid of them.
“D-Don’t say stuff like that!”
“Huh? Why are you so flustered? Did you… imagine it?”
Yukina asked as if she knew everything. I’d imagined every little detail, and I could feel my cheeks getting hot.
“W-Well, if you say that, of course I’ll imagine it.”
I accidentally admitted it, making my face grow even hotter.
“S-So you did… W-Well, I’m going to dry my hair now. I’m hanging up.”
Yukina abruptly ended the call. I felt awkward continuing the conversation, so I decided to hang up as well.
Then—
“Y-Yusuke… don’t do anything weird in the morning…”
“I won’t!”
She had to get that in.
“Well… I’ll see you at school!”
The beeping of the disconnected call echoed through my quiet room. They say waking up early is good, but I didn’t feel like I gained anything.
In the end, I didn’t feel like making lunch anymore, so after getting ready, I headed to school earlier than usual.
“Huh, it’s rare for you to get here before me, Yusuke.”
As I sat at my desk, Haru, who had just arrived, spoke to me with a curious expression.
“Today’s special. I got woken up.”
“Woken up? By who?”
“My mom. She called me early in the morning.”
“Wow, that sucks.”
Haru didn’t seem too concerned and looked forward. The truth is, it was Yukina’s call that woke me up, but I didn’t say anything. I didn’t want him to get the wrong idea.
As usual, time passed, and after finishing my day, I quickly packed up to go home.
“You’re in a hurry.”
“My mom’s coming over.”
“Oh, really? Maybe I’ll visit your place too.”
“Come over next time. See ya.”
I parted ways with Haru and headed out of the classroom when someone called my name. I turned around and saw Yukina.
Out of instinct, I almost imagined Yukina’s uniform becoming transparent, revealing what was underneath, but I quickly shook my head.
“W-What is it?”
“Is there a club meeting today?”
“No, not today.”
“I see…”
Did I just imagine that little hint of disappointment?
“Yusuke, you’re in a rush. What’s going on?”
“Oh, yeah, my mom’s coming over.”
“Your mom!?”
Yukina’s face lit up instantly. I wondered why she seemed so happy, but since I wanted to go home as soon as possible, I let it slide.
“Well, anyway, see you later.”
As I raised a hand in farewell, Yukina raised her hand back.
“Yeah, you should hurry back. Bye-bye.”
I left the classroom and rushed home.
